I have no issues really with the savestate load back to the game select screen because it should not affect any framerules or anything like that. If it was back to the SMB1 title screen, that would be different.

Any% (NTSC) runs below 4:57.000 must now fulfill additional requirements in order to be verified.
- The run's full session must be included in the submission description.
